Track Local vs. Expat Hires in Real Time
Qatarization isn’t just a policy—it’s a strategic priority. And for industries like banking, energy, and telecom, tracking local vs. expat hiring is essential for meeting compliance obligations.
Still using spreadsheets? That’s risky.
Manual tracking of candidate nationality, rejection reasons, and hiring ratios wastes time and opens the door to errors. With a modern ATS, you get real-time insights into:
- How many Qatari nationals applied
- Why they were rejected (e.g., skills mismatch, salary expectations)
- Which departments are hitting Qatarization targets—and which aren’t
According to PwC Middle East, 66% of GCC organizations say compliance reporting is one of their biggest workforce challenges—especially when nationalization quotas are involved. An ATS directly addresses this challenge by automating reports, surfacing trends instantly, and reducing the administrative burden on HR teams.
For example, if your Lusail branch is hiring five engineers and only one Qatari candidate applies, your team can flag it early—and shift your sourcing strategy in real time. That means fewer compliance issues, smoother government audits, and better alignment with Qatar National Vision 2030.
Speed Up Hiring While Staying Compliant
Manual recruitment processes often create delays—especially when approvals are needed from multiple stakeholders across HR, finance, and operations. These delays make it hard to compete for in-demand talent.
With an ATS, you can automate tasks like:
- Shortlisting based on predefined filters
- Notifying hiring managers when candidates move to the next stage
- Generating offer letters that follow labor law templates
For instance, a company in Doha hiring IT specialists can reduce time-to-hire by 50% by automating interview scheduling and document collection—all while staying within regulatory boundaries. This speed is essential in industries where skilled candidates often accept offers within days.

🔷 Oracle Taleo – Enterprise-Grade ATS for Complex Hiring Workflows
![Looking for the Best ATS in Qatar? Here Are the Top Picks for 2026 | Elevatus An image of the competitor of the best ATS in Qatar [Elevatus]](https://www.elevatus.io/wp-content/uploads/2025/08/Competitors-02-1024x553.webp)
Oracle Taleo is a robust, enterprise-level applicant tracking system built for organizations with high-volume, multi-location, and compliance-driven hiring processes. Commonly used by public sector entities and large corporations, Taleo offers deep configurability, granular user permissions, and strong audit controls—making it a solid choice for highly structured recruitment environments in Qatar.
While Taleo isn’t tailored specifically for GCC localization, many Qatari banks, ministries, and telecom providers continue to use it for its security, scale, and Oracle HCM integration.
✅ Key Strengths
- Advanced Workflow Customization: Supports complex hiring workflows, approval chains, and multi-stakeholder collaboration
- Compliance & Audit Controls: Strong documentation, activity logs, and permissions ideal for regulated industries
- Enterprise Ecosystem: Seamlessly integrates with Oracle HCM, ERP, and finance systems
- Scalable Infrastructure: Built to handle 10,000+ applicants across departments, roles, and countries
- Data Security & Governance: Oracle-grade infrastructure ensures high reliability and global compliance standards
⚠️ User Struggles
Based on extensive user feedback across G2, Capterra, and peer review sites, Taleo users commonly report the following challenges:
- Steep Learning Curve: Many users cite a non-intuitive UI and heavy training requirement, especially for new HR users
- Complex Setup & Maintenance: Implementation can take 6+ months, often requiring external consultants for proper configuration
- Limited Customization Flexibility: Some elements are hard-coded or difficult to adapt to evolving hiring needs
- Poor Candidate Experience: Users report that the applicant interface feels outdated, which may deter top talent from completing applications
💬 “It’s powerful, but not user-friendly. We needed a consultant to fully implement and configure it for our organization.” – G2 Review
💬 “The interface feels clunky, and it’s hard to navigate without deep training.” – Capterra Reviewer
Best For
- Public sector organizations and large enterprises in Qatar with high compliance, scale, and documentation requirements
- Companies already using Oracle HCM or ERP suites
- IT-supported HR departments with the resources to manage long implementation cycles and customization projects
🔷 SAP SuccessFactors – Comprehensive HR Suite with ATS Capabilities
![Looking for the Best ATS in Qatar? Here Are the Top Picks for 2026 | Elevatus An image of the competitor of the best ATS in Qatar [Elevatus]](https://www.elevatus.io/wp-content/uploads/2025/08/Competitors-06-1024x554.webp)
SAP SuccessFactors is a full-suite Human Capital Management (HCM) solution used by large enterprises and government entities worldwide. Within its suite, the Recruiting module functions as an enterprise-grade ATS designed to support structured hiring, workforce planning, and compliance-driven processes.
In Qatar, it’s often adopted by public sector organizations, healthcare systems, and large enterprises already using SAP for payroll or finance—thanks to its deep integration and secure infrastructure. While SuccessFactors isn’t GCC-localized out of the box, it supports multi-language workflows, including Arabic, and offers the scale and configurability required for national hiring agendas like Qatarization.
✅ Key Strengths
- End-to-End HCM Suite: Integrates recruiting with onboarding, performance, payroll, and learning
- Role-Based Permissions: Strong access control across departments, ideal for government or highly regulated sectors
- Customizable Workflows: Enables detailed hiring stages, forms, and approvals
- Multilingual Support: Supports Arabic UI and candidate experiences
- Global Compliance & Security: Meets enterprise security standards for sensitive HR data
⚠️ User Struggles
Reviews from G2, Reddit, and Capterra highlight recurring challenges, particularly in early adoption and usability:
- Clunky and Non-Intuitive UI: Users frequently mention the interface feels outdated, requiring heavy training for recruiters and managers
- Long Implementation Timeline: Deployments often take 6–12 months and rely heavily on external consultants or SAP-certified partners
- Rigid Modules: Some users report that recruiting modules feel “bolted on”, lacking fluid integration with other parts of the suite
- Limited Agility: Slow to adapt to fast-changing hiring needs or local compliance tweaks like Qatarization quota triggers
💬 “SuccessFactors looks like it was designed 10 years ago. Functionality is there, but you need patience.” – Capterra Reviewer
Best For
- Large enterprises and government-linked organizations in Qatar already using SAP for HR or finance
- Institutions with centralized HR teams and complex approval chains
- Companies hiring at scale with multi-year digital transformation roadmaps
Zoho Recruit – Best for Small to Mid-Sized Teams
![Looking for the Best ATS in Qatar? Here Are the Top Picks for 2026 | Elevatus An image of the competitor of the best ATS in Qatar [Elevatus]](https://www.elevatus.io/wp-content/uploads/2025/08/Competitors-07-1024x560.webp)
Zoho Recruit is a cloud-based ATS designed for growing businesses and recruitment agencies that want a simple, intuitive way to attract, evaluate, and hire candidates—without enterprise-level complexity or cost.
In Qatar, Zoho Recruit appeals to SMEs, local agencies, and mid-sized firms looking for a cost-effective hiring tool with basic localization. It supports Arabic, integrates with the broader Zoho ecosystem, and offers helpful automation features like resume parsing, email workflows, and candidate scoring.
✅ Key Strengths
- Quick Deployment: Setup takes days, not months, with no consultants required
- Affordable Pricing: Transparent plans ideal for SMBs and growing companies
- Built-In Candidate Sourcing Tools: Includes job board integrations and social media enrichment
- Custom Fields and Workflows: Offers modular customization for different hiring needs
- Integration with Zoho Suite: Works seamlessly with Zoho CRM, Mail, and other apps
⚠️ User Struggles
Reviews on G2, Reddit, and Capterra point out areas where Zoho Recruit may fall short—especially for companies with complex or highly regulated hiring needs:
- Support Limitations on Lower Plans: Users report slow or limited support on basic plans, especially during setup
- Not Built for Compliance: While flexible, it lacks built-in tools for mandates like Qatarization reporting or labor law alignment
- Interface Can Feel Dated: Some users feel the design isn’t modern, and usability varies across modules
- Requires Upgrades for Full Functionality: Advanced analytics, automations, or integrations often require higher-tier pricing plans
💬 “Easy to use but very limited reporting options. We had to export data to get real insights.” – G2 Reviewer
Best For
- Startups, recruitment agencies, and SMBs in Qatar looking for a budget-friendly ATS
- Companies that need quick setup and low learning curve
- Teams that don’t require heavy compliance or enterprise-level integrations

Greenhouse is a leading ATS built for companies that value repeatable, data-driven, and inclusive hiring practices. Globally trusted by high-growth firms and large enterprises, Greenhouse helps teams streamline recruitment with interview kits, scorecards, and analytics dashboards.
While not originally built for the MENA region, Greenhouse is increasingly adopted by Qatar-based multinationals, startups, and tech-forward companies looking to scale their hiring operations with structure and clarity. Arabic language support is limited, but the platform’s open API and customization options allow partial localization.
✅ Key Strengths
- Structured Interviewing: Scorecards, templates, and interview kits ensure fair and repeatable evaluations
- Collaboration Across Teams: Built-in tools to assign roles, share feedback, and manage interviewer performance
- Advanced Analytics: Visual dashboards for time-to-hire, pipeline health, conversion rates, and more
- Integration Ecosystem: Connects with hundreds of HR tools, assessments, and onboarding platforms
- Open API & Custom Workflows: Customize workflows by role, department, or hiring region
⚠️ User Struggles
According to verified user reviews from G2, Capterra, and Reddit, several challenges may affect adoption in Qatar:
- Learning Curve for First-Time Users: While polished, users report needing training to fully use structured interview features
- Limited Arabic Localization: No native Arabic UI or career site options—not ideal for Arabic-first roles
- High Cost for Smaller Teams: Best suited for companies hiring at scale or across multiple functions
- Implementation Can Be Long: Configuring scorecards, permissions, and workflows can take weeks to months
💬 “Excellent for scaling structured hiring, but not ideal if you need local language support.” – G2 Reviewer
Best For
- Tech-forward enterprises and multinationals in Qatar with global hiring practices
- Companies focused on data-driven, fair, and consistent recruitment
- HR teams with the bandwidth to manage change, training, and process optimization
